Description

User report:

Some of our automated build machines pull in the latest version of python-arvados-fuse and python-arvados-python-client when they build themselves, which means they're now getting 2.0.1-1 versions of these packages. When we use this version of arv-mount with our cluster the mount appears to work as expected, but any attempt to actually list a collection just leads to an empty directory.

This was intended to work so I'm not sure if this was a oversight in testing or a mistake in cherry-picking into the release branch.
